This report offers a comprehensive survey of recent empirical research on the state and development of retail banking integration in Europe. The authors, Stefanie Kleimeier and Harald Sander, document a broad consensus that retail banking integration is still limited, although it seems to have recently gained momentum. Kleimeier and Sander find, however, that there is less agreement on how to measure the phenomenon. They warn that the various types of integration measures should be interpreted with care, due to their shortcomings and in order to avoid jumping to the wrong policy conclusion. In their view, the recent acceleration in integration has been driven mostly by wholesale financial market integration and more general financial developments. The authors conclude that integration policies need to be supplemented by competition, financial development, and financial stability policies.

The Industrial Organization of Banking

This book aims to provide a thoroughly updated overview and evaluation of the industrial organization of banking. It examines the interplay among bank behaviour, market structure, and regulation from the perspective of a variety of public policy issues, including bank competition and risk, market discipline, antitrust issues, and capital regulation. New to this edition are discussions of the economic foundations of international banking, macroprudential regulation, and international coordination of banking policies. The book can serve as a learning tool and reference for graduate students, academics, bankers, and policymakers with interests in the industrial organization of the banking sector and the impacts of banking regulations.
